مسٹر ہنری فرک

مسٹر ہنری فرک

            مسٹر ہنری فرک، امریکہ کے ایک مشہور دولت مند تھے، جنھوں نے حال ہی میں وفات پائی ہے، اپنے بعد وہ ۲۹۰۰۰۰۰۰ پونڈ کی جائداد چھوڑ گئے ہیں، وصیت نامہ کے بموجب اس دولت قارون میں سے ۵۰ لاکھ پونڈ کی رقم ان کے احباب، اعزہ و ملازمین کو ملے گی، اور باقی ۲۴۰۰۰۰۰۰ پونڈ (یا ۳۶ کروڑ پونڈ) امریکہ کی مختلف یونیورسٹیوں اور تعلیم گاہوں میں تقسیم ہوں گے!! (سید سليمان ندوی، فروری ۱۹۱۹ء)

 

الدعوة الاسلامية دعوة عالمية

Allah almighty has created Human beings, the angels, and jinn for His worship alone. To guide the human beings to the right path, Allah almighty has sent many messengers to all nations and pieces of lands. Hazrat Adam (A. S.) was the first human being as well as the first Prophet of Allah on the Earth, while the Prophet Muhammad (PBUH) was the last of all in this chain. There will be no prophet after him. Now, it is the duty of every Muslims to carry and spread this universal message to the whole humanity. In this context, the message of Islam is universal. This article deals with this issue through giving proofs from the Holy Qur'an and Sunnah.

Development and Evaluation of Sustained Release Antiepileptic Drug Using Natural Gums and Polymers

The present study was based on the development and evaluation of sustained release matrix tablets of antiepileptic drugs using natural gums and polymers. The carbamazepine and Phenytoin sodium were selected as model drugs and 48 formulations were prepared for each drug. The wet granulation and solvent evaporation methods were applied for the preparation of sustained release formulations of each drug. The guar gum, xanthan gum, HPMC, CMC and PVP-K90 were used alone and in combination in various drug to polymer ratio and the sustaining effect of these formulations were evaluated. After preparation, all the formulations were evaluated for various physical characteristics. The angle of repose, LBD, TBD, compressibility index, content uniformity of granules and hardness, thickness, friability, weight variation and drug content test were conducted for the evaluation of tablets. The drug release was studied using USP apparatus-I and various models like zero order, first order, Higuchi, Hixson- Crowell, and Korsmeyer were applied to the formulations in order to determine the drug release mechanism of these formulations. All the natural gums and polymers were subjected to prepare various formulations with drug to polymer ratio 1:1, 1:1.5, and 1:2. Formulations in which the natural gums (guar gum and xanthan gum) were used alone with drug to polymer ratio 1:1, 1:1.5, and 1:2. It was observed that both guar gum and Xanthan gum retards the drug release from the matrix tablets of both Carbamazepine and Phenytoin sodium up to 24 hours with drug to polymer ratio 1:2 formulation. Formulations containing HPMC alone as a sustaining agent retards the drug release for both the drugs up to 12 hours with drug to polymer ratio 1:2. CMC used in formulations alone as a retarding material, prolong the release of the drugs from the matrix tablets up to 8 hours with drug to polymer ratio 1:2. Similarly the polymers PVP-K90 were used alone in formulations where it sustained the drug release with drug to polymer ratio 1:2 up to 6 hours. It was also observed that when natural gums were incorporated with other polymers in formulations containing HPMC, CMC, and PVP-K90, enhance the sustaining effect as compared with the formulations prepared with polymers alone. It was observed that increasing polymers concentration decreased the release rate and enhanced sustaining effect. It was also seen that matrix tablets prepared by solvent evaporation method showed constant release, while those prepared by wet granulation method resulted fluctuation in release kinetics. Formulations prepared using natural gums with drug to gum ratios of 1:2 were subjected to in-vivo studies that showed promising results. Stability studies of successful formulations at normal and accelerated conditions were also carried out.
